Haiku
A small collection of very short poetry in the haiku style.
Excerpt:
Spring
sheltered in shadow
damp crystals hide from the sun
a desperate ploy
Summer
On a fallen tree
An abandoned star-nosed mole
Cooled by summer breeze
Autumn
Whisper of pages
The library warm and dry
Cold rain coats the world
Winter
Lines swallowed by flakes
The rumble strips give warning
On the unseen road
Pets & People
A pale orange streak
Stolen property dangles
Nine-tenths of the law
Places
Across still surface
An echo travels faster
Choose a good message
Science
Slow orbital dance
Dark sliver consumes the moon
Light consumes in turn
Speculative
Puffs of compressed gas
Stolen from a living world
Lost to the vacuum
